General Notes

Your typical small, hole-in-the-wall type of restaurant serving up Taiwanese dishes (plus a ton of other stuff - their menu is huge). The restaurant itself isn't particularly noteworthy, but it's a decent choice. It's also open until very late (1am), so could be a good option if for some reason you're in the area during late night hours.


Dishes Tasted

  • ★★☆☆ 牛肉卷并 -- Good texture on the 并. There was a bit too much cilantro for my taste. The proportions feel a bit off as well - it could use a bit more sauce as well as a bit more beef.
  • ★★☆☆ 葱爆牛肉 -- An okay dish. Overall, the beef is pretty tender and the onions are cooked well also. The flavor profile feels a bit imbalanced - it's too salty and needs a bit more sweetness to balance everything out. The proportions also aren't generous - there are way too many onions and not enough beef.
